Transaction 5d7039c156eaec34e18a36b17edcf9f1ab181ca5d083bec4e5cc84bf39af729c
4 Input
2 Outputs
- 5d7039c156eaec34e18a36b17edcf9f1ab181ca5d083bec4e5cc84bf39af729c:0
- 5d7039c156eaec34e18a36b17edcf9f1ab181ca5d083bec4e5cc84bf39af729c:1
value 4903503
address 19EiDzhVgyWNtqrwx1EmJyBUojASjMEZTB
value 1653100
address 1Fye35mBSLmrRkP7WfbnSvbmoFwT5LY5fZ